Transaction 8633203164b2e3d590ed25c30f2d1006d1915d39464eb7022197d6bf47aae0f8
1 Input
1 Output
-
8633203164b2e3d590ed25c30f2d1006d1915d39464eb7022197d6bf47aae0f8:0
- value
- 497829
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15b7820da1a775ad676fbf713234cad5b46211b2 OP_EQUAL
- address
- 33fqww4pNsN2Ezjb5BLtpmPXbPPF6XxYYL